
West Ham handed Tosin Adarabioyo boost after Fulham offer submitted – sources
Fulham star Tosin Adarabioyo is set to become a free agent in the summer window in a major boost to West Ham, sources have told Football Insider.
It is believed the Cottagers have presented the 26-year-old with several contract offers in the hopes of keeping him at the club.
Marco Silva’s side are hopeful Adarabioyo will stay but sources have told Football Insider that it is now increasingly likely he will leave for free in June.
Football Insider revealed on Monday (8 April) that West Ham are the latest side to join the race to sign the Fulham defender this summer.

Sources have also told Football Insider (18 March) that Liverpool and Tottenham are also keen on a potential deal for the centre-back.
Meanwhile, Monaco, AC Milan and other Serie A clubs are also interested.
Adarabioyo has made 23 appearances across all competitions this term, 20 of which have come as part of the starting lineup.
He signed his last contract extension in January 2023 but has so far rejected all offers of a new deal from Fulham and intends to walk away from the club for free.

It is believed his imminent free agent status is alluring him to top sides from around England and the continent.
The centre-back has now racked up 76 Premier League appearances for Fulham after failing to make a top-flight appearance during his time at Man City.
